City rally to back Egypt protesters

A PRO-PALESTINIAN group was today set to hold a demonstration in support of the people of Egypt.

The Scottish Palestine Solidarity Campaign is holding the event at the Mound Precinct in support of the people of Egypt and other countries that are trying to overthrow dictatorships.

It is part of a global "day of solidarity for the people of Egypt and the Middle East".

Campaign chairman Mick Napier said: "The brave people of Egypt are putting their lives on the line in their attempt to overthrow their US-backed dictator. Our job is to make sure that David Cameron is aware that he will have a revolution on his own hands if he backs Mubarak in any way."

The demonstration was set to start at 2pm at the Mound Precinct, off Princes Street.

The UK Stop the War Coalition is holding a simultaneous demonstration in London. No road closures are scheduled for the Edinburgh demonstration.
